From 154deaa7e3c5dcda92fd96fce8ac6e9ba48086a9 Mon Sep 17 00:00:00 2001 From: Doug Bunting Date: Fri, 31 May 2019 13:27:50 -0700 Subject: [PATCH] Rename zee properties - make it clear these properties control code generation - use "OnBuild" for consistency with properties elsewhere in ASP.NET Core - remove "Default" from a comple of property names because commaents are pretty clear - rename a few targets for consistency with the new properties - word "Reference" didn't add much --- ...oft.Extensions.ApiDescription.Client.props | 28 +++++++++++-------- ...t.Extensions.ApiDescription.Client.targets | 24 ++++++++-------- ...t.Extensions.ApiDescription.Client.targets | 10 +++---- 3 files changed, 34 insertions(+), 28 deletions(-) diff --git a/src/Mvc/Extensions.ApiDescription.Client/src/build/Microsoft.Extensions.ApiDescription.Client.props b/src/Mvc/Extensions.ApiDescription.Client/src/build/Microsoft.Extensions.ApiDescription.Client.props index f6f71521ce20..dd5e8dd9e815 100644 --- a/src/Mvc/Extensions.ApiDescription.Client/src/build/Microsoft.Extensions.ApiDescription.Client.props +++ b/src/Mvc/Extensions.ApiDescription.Client/src/build/Microsoft.Extensions.ApiDescription.Client.props @@ -19,22 +19,23 @@ Options added to the code generator command line by default. Provides the default %(Options) metadata of @(OpenApiReference) and @(OpenApiProjectReference) items. --> - + - true + true - true + true - true + true - $(BaseIntermediateOutputPath) + $(BaseIntermediateOutputPath) + NSwagCSharp + + - $(OpenApiDefaultGeneratorOptions) + $(OpenApiGenerateCodeOptions) + diff --git a/src/Mvc/Extensions.ApiDescription.Client/src/build/Microsoft.Extensions.ApiDescription.Client.targets b/src/Mvc/Extensions.ApiDescription.Client/src/build/Microsoft.Extensions.ApiDescription.Client.targets index 78d70aa7d20a..e3eec7a89335 100644 --- a/src/Mvc/Extensions.ApiDescription.Client/src/build/Microsoft.Extensions.ApiDescription.Client.targets +++ b/src/Mvc/Extensions.ApiDescription.Client/src/build/Microsoft.Extensions.ApiDescription.Client.targets @@ -2,13 +2,13 @@ - + _GenerateErrorsForOldItems; _CreateOpenApiReferenceItemsForOpenApiProjectReferences; _GetMetadataForOpenApiReferences; - _GenerateOpenApiReferenceCode; + _GenerateOpenApiCode; _CreateCompileItemsForOpenApiReferences - + @@ -56,7 +56,7 @@ + OutputDirectory="$(OpenApiCodeDirectory)"> @@ -73,16 +73,16 @@ - + - + Targets="_InnerGenerateOpenApiCode" /> @@ -136,12 +136,12 @@ - + - + Condition=" '$(OpenApiGenerateCodeOnBuild)' == 'true' AND ('$(TargetFramework)' == '' OR '$(TargetFrameworks)' == '') " + DependsOnTargets="GenerateOpenApiCode" /> diff --git a/src/Mvc/Extensions.ApiDescription.Client/src/buildMultiTargeting/Microsoft.Extensions.ApiDescription.Client.targets b/src/Mvc/Extensions.ApiDescription.Client/src/buildMultiTargeting/Microsoft.Extensions.ApiDescription.Client.targets index a6b84239dc42..53b9c02a9ba2 100644 --- a/src/Mvc/Extensions.ApiDescription.Client/src/buildMultiTargeting/Microsoft.Extensions.ApiDescription.Client.targets +++ b/src/Mvc/Extensions.ApiDescription.Client/src/buildMultiTargeting/Microsoft.Extensions.ApiDescription.Client.targets @@ -1,14 +1,14 @@  - + - + Condition=" ''$(OpenApiGenerateCodeOnBuild)' == 'true' " + DependsOnTargets="GenerateOpenApiCode" />